Vista Vallarta Golf Club - The Nicklaus Course
About
The Nicklaus Course at Vista Vallarta Golf Club is one of two championship courses at the club, the other was designed by Tom Weiskopf. The Nicklaus Course is perched atop the property's highest elevation, offering spectacular views of Puerto Vallarta and the Bay of Banderas. The course tumbles across grassy hillsides covered with dense forests of palms and giant ficus trees. True to Nicklaus' style, the wildly undulating greens are balanced by generous driving areas. He also chose to route the holes along the natural contours of the land, giving each hole a unique character. One of the most talked-about holes on the golf course is the par-5 third, which is ranked as the toughest. This 550-yard monster demands three strong shots in order to make it onto the elevated green in regulation, but the tricky part is that the elevation rises a bit more with each shot.

Great course, bring your app
Course was in great condition. Greens receptive, bunkers well maintained a very playable. I think the devil himself put out some of the pins for my round though. For first time players, you won’t be able to see the pin and how the hole is laid out from the tee for at least half the holes. There is no cart GPS and the scorecard does not have a print of the course so you better bring an app or other device to help you through the course.

Solid track
Context: I’m a 7hcp who likes to move around the course at a good clip and enjoy different challenging holes. The vistas at the Nicklaus track are stout. The opening hole is a gentle handshake and #18 is pretty incredible. Good solid holes in between. Fwys are great but they watered them a lot and the ball got no roll. Greens were beautiful but slow. Fwys and tee boxes very nice. Staff is friendly and helpful. The course is in middle of nowhere but many know where it is.
Club rentals are several good options (Rogue irons and woods were nice and clean with good grips). Good options on balls and other items in the clubhouse.
Most reviewers will ask why a round is $200+ but look to GolfNow for a discount. If you paid $200 you might be underwhelmed but still a solid track that is challenging and fun.
